Lorenzo Monti Azpiazu (born 2 March 1998) is an Argentine professional footballer who plays as a midfielder for Temperley.[1]

Career

[edit]

Monti started his professional career with Acassuso.[1][2] Rodolfo Della Picca promoted the midfielder into their senior set-up, with his debut arriving in a Primera B Metropolitana draw with San Miguel on 23 October 2018.[1][3] He was substituted on in that fixture, as he was a further three times in 2018–19 before he received his first start in the succeeding February against Atlanta.[1][4]

Personal life

[edit]

Monti's brother, Rafael, is a footballer; he also played in the Acassuso youth system[5]
